Stoplist

Stoplist courtesy of Larry Trupiano Source: Source not recorded Date not recorded

    Brooklyn (Williamsburg), New York
    First Methodist Episcopal Church

    Möller   Op. 685   1906   2/18
    ___________________________________________________

    GREAT                           SWELL
 8' Open Diapason        61     16' Bourdon          61
 8' Gamba                61      8' Open Diapason    61
 8' Doppel Floete        61      8' Stopped Diapason 61
 8' Dulciana             61      8' Concert Flute    61
 4' Octave               61      8' Viol d'Orchestre 61
 4' Flute Harmonique     61      8' Aeoline          61
    Tremolo                      4' Violina          61
    Sub                          4' Rohr Flute       61
                                 8' Oboe & Bassoon   61
    PEDAL                        8' Vox Humana       61 *
16' Double Open Diapason 30         Tremolo
16' Bourdon              30
    Super                        

 *  in separate enclosure
